P squared has it all height,weight, speed,ball skills, return ability can tackle can cover off or press.

 

Josh Norman and Sherman to be fair okay like Butler, they play a lot of cover 2 disguised as off man sometimes.

 

Just saying these guys are not matched up 1 on 1 all game like some people think.

 

They do go one on one at times but they mix up coverages probably more than the average fan thinks.

 

Sherman did get safety help from Thomas over the top on occasion when he is dealing with a speedy receiver.
